How Much Does a New Furnace Cost in 2023?

If you’re wondering how much is a new furnace going to cost you, the general answer is somewhere between $2,800 and $7,000, with an average cost of $4,700, including installation. However, many factors affect new furnace costs.  These can include the type of furnace, the fuel source, the size of the unit, and the efficiency rating. Let’s take a look at each of these factors in detail, and discuss how they can affect the overall cost of a new furnace. What is Emergency Heat and When Should You Use It?  

What is emergency heat is a common question asked by homeowners. Emergency heat is a backup heating system that is designed to kick in when the primary heating system fails. It is typically used in homes that have a heat pump as their primary source of heat, so it is simply a heat pump emergency heat.  This also means that it makes heat pumps that much more essential within the household, and they should always be well-maintained and serviced by professionals like the ones at AHWA. How the Inflation Reduction Act Will Affect Heat Pump Prices

President Biden signed the Inflation Reduction Act of 2022 (IRA) on August 16, 2022, This is one of the largest measures ever taken by the federal government to address climate change. $369 billion is being invested into cleaner energy technology and improvements to energy efficiency. The Inflation Reduction Act HVAC incentives are something you’ll want to know about and take advantage of if you are looking to install or upgrade your current heating and cooling system or make related improvements in your home.
